While ADD is often categorised as a mental illness, I believe this is misleading. Although peripheral issues such as anxiety and depression are psychiatric disorders, I don’t see ADD as a mental illness. It is a neurodevelopmental disorder which most people are born with and can be managed. Treatment is effective and straightforward, with quick and positive results and little in the way of side effects for most people.
